Barrister Yusuf Hamisu Abubakar Mairago has reiterated his support for the leadership and development agenda of Governor Uba Sani, describing the administration as one marked by stability, inclusiveness, and measurable progress across Kaduna State.
In a message conveyed to members of Mairago Vanguard through the State Coordinator, Hon. Suleiman Abubakar of Kinkinau, Mairago called for renewed dedication and stronger community engagement as political activities gradually build toward 2027.

He urged members of Mairago Vanguard for Tinubu and Uba Sani 2027 to intensify mobilization at the grassroots level, emphasizing that their role goes beyond political alignment.
“It is important to educate registered voters on the visible achievements of Governor Uba Sani within his short tenure,” Mairago said through the coordinator.

The message highlighted that the administration has rolled out projects across all 23 local government areas, covering infrastructure, healthcare, education, youth empowerment, and rural development. Mairago described these initiatives as tangible interventions aimed at improving lives and boosting public confidence in governance.
He also advised members to adopt a respectful and issue-based approach in community engagements, encouraging outreach in markets, religious centres, and neighbourhoods, presenting clear facts about government programmes and accomplishments.

Mairago cautioned against actions that could incite political tension or violence, reiterating the group’s commitment to peace, unity, and democratic maturity. Supporters were urged to shun political thuggery, avoid confrontations, and prioritize discipline and constructive dialogue.

Hon. Suleiman Abubakar added that enhanced collaboration among communities and improved security under Governor Uba Sani have contributed to a stable environment for development and economic growth. He stressed that maintaining stability is a shared responsibility.
The statement concluded with a call for unity and sustained commitment, expressing confidence that continued advocacy for good governance and peaceful political participation would consolidate support for Governor Uba Sani as the state moves toward 2027.
